Jerolyn Dark Cross
The family will receive friends and family during the visitation at the Radney Funeral Home in Alexander City on Saturday, September 17, 2022, from 1 p.m. to 2:30 p.m. Graveside burial will follow in the Dark-Maxwell Cemetery.
Jerolyn Dark Cross passed away Monday, September 5, 2022, at Saint Luke’s Hospital on the Plaza, Kansas City, Missourri. Jerolyn was born in Coosa County on May 21, 1942, to James Henry Dark and Ruth Carlton Dark.
Jerolyn was a devoted mother to her children, Shannon Davis (Russell) and Dann Slayden Cross III (Sharon), and grandmother to three granddaughters and three grandsons.
Jerolyn is survived by the aforementioned; her sisters, Martha Loyd (Charles) of Alexander City and Beth Trout (Richard) of Hawaii; her brother, James Paul Dark (Glenda) of Goodwater; and many nieces, nephews and dear friends.
She was preceded in death by her parents and brother, Glenn Wade Dark.
In lieu of flowers, donations can be made to Saint Luke’s Marion Bloch Neuroscience Institute or Saint Luke’s Hospice House.

Michael Todd Steadman
Graveside service for Mr. Michael Todd Steadman, 47, of Rockford, will be Saturday, September 17, 2022, at 1:30 p.m. at the Socopatoy Cemetery. The family will receive friends on Saturday, September 17, 2022, from 11: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. at Radney Funeral Home.
Mr. Steadman passed away on Tuesday, September 13, 2022, at Lake Martin Community Hospital. He was born on November 8, 1974, in Alexander City to James L. Steadman and Nancy Toland Bavar. He was baptized in the Lutheran faith as a child. He loved his family very much and he himself was easy to love. He could always make a bad situation good. He enjoyed fishing and working with his hands. He enjoyed working on cars and doing landscape work. Todd was a giver and would like to help those less fortunate than him.
Todd is survived by his mother, Nancy Bavar (Cecil); father, James L. Steadman (Susan); brother, Chris Steadman (Alyssa); nephew, Hudson Lane Steadman; grandmother, Sarah Steadman; step-sisters, Sandy Brasher (Robin), Shelly Rush (Darrel), Brook Peppers (Dennis), and Sydney Miller (Phillip); aunts and uncles, Bruce and Linda Graham, James and Pat Toland and Paul Steadman; cousins, Lynn and Jennifer Diffly, Misty and Adam Wade, Celeste and Travis Thornton, Jimmy and Beth Toland, LeLe and Jeff Dean, and Amy Way.
He was preceded in death by his son, Dalton Steadman; grandfather, Albert Steadman; grandparents, Charles and Ressie Toland; and step-sister, Paige Barclay.
In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be given to the Socopatoy Cemetery Association; c/o Bruce Graham; 381 Coosa County Road 103; Kellyton, AL 35089.
